Abstract

In order to prevent the damage of sterntube bearing due to misalignment, it is necessary to clarify the dynamic behavior of propeller shafting system. The shaft is bent by heavy propeller, action of dynamical propeller force and deformation of double bottom, and affects consequentially the sterntube bearing. This paper presents a theoretical analysis of sterntube bearing under a misaligned shaft. The relation between misalignment condition and performance of sterntube bearing has been investigated quantitatively.
